E. coli biotin ligase (BirA) is highly specific in covalently attaching biotin to the 15 amino acid AviTag peptide. This recombinant protein was biotinylated in vivo by AviTag-BirA technology, which method is BriA catalyzes amide linkage between the biotin and the specific lysine of the AviTag.

復(fù)溶:We recommend that this vial be briefly centrifuged prior to opening to bring the contents to the bottom. Please reconstitute protein in deionized sterile water to a concentration of 0.1-1.0 mg/mL.We recommend to add 5-50% of glycerol (final concentration) and aliquot for long-term storage at -20℃/-80℃. Our default final concentration of glycerol is 50%. Customers could use it as reference.
-
儲(chǔ)存條件:Store at -20°C/-80°C upon receipt, aliquoting is necessary for mutiple use. Avoid repeated freeze-thaw cycles.
-
保質(zhì)期:The shelf life is related to many factors, storage state, buffer ingredients, storage temperature and the stability of the protein itself.
Generally, the shelf life of liquid form is 6 months at -20°C/-80°C. The shelf life of lyophilized form is 12 months at -20°C/-80°C. -

功能:Binding to cells via a high affinity receptor, laminin is thought to mediate the attachment, migration and organization of cells into tissues during embryonic development by interacting with other extracellular matrix components.
-
基因功能參考文獻(xiàn):
- Data (including data from studies in knockout mice) suggest that Lama4 is involved in regulation of energy metabolism, regulation of adiposity, and development of beige adipose tissue; here, Lama4 knockout mice exhibit significantly improved insulin sensitivity compared with wild-type mice, suggesting improved metabolic function. PMID: 28973559
- Results showed maintained perturbed transmission properties at lama4(-/-) NMJs from adult (3 months) through to aged (18-22 months). Hind-limb grip force demonstrated similar trends as transmission properties, with maintained weaker grip force across age groups in lama4(-/-). Interestingly, both transmission properties and hind-limb grip force in aged wild-types resembled those observed in adult lama4(-/-). PMID: 28301326
- Lama4-/- NMJs demonstrated a decrease in miniature end-plate potential (EPP) frequency and increased amplitude of miniature EPPs and evoked EPPs. PMID: 27998908
- laminin alpha4 influences adipose tissue structure and function in a depot-specific manner. PMID: 25310607
- Laminins affect T cell trafficking and allograft fate. PMID: 24691446
- synaptic laminin are required to maintain adult neuromuscular junctions. PMID: 23056392
- most of the integrin-mediated cell adhesive peptides are located in the loop regions in the G domains, suggesting that structure is important for the integrin specific recognition PMID: 22391228
- simultaneous deletion of collagen type XV from neural basement membrane zones with laminin alpha4 leads to a phenotype distinct from those of both single knock-outs PMID: 20980607
- The role of basement membrane laminin alpha4 in leukocyte recruitment to inflammatory loci, is addressed. PMID: 20483922
- Failure of laminin alpha4-mediated down-regulation of PDGF activity contributes to the progressive renal lesions in this animal model. PMID: 20035058
- biological functions of the laminin alpha 4 chain G domain and screening of active sites PMID: 12130633
- heparin-binding activity of laminin alpha4 laminin-G-like domain 4 PMID: 15182231
- The activity of a cyclic peptide from a region of laminin alpha 4 on the connecting loop between the E and F strands is highly conformation-dependent, suggesting that the E-F loop structure is crucial for its biological activity. PMID: 15491165
- peptides from the laminin alpha4 chain G domain promote neurite outgrowth activity via a specific conformation PMID: 15823034
- mutation in the laminin alpha4 chain leads to abnormal cardiovascular extracellular structure that cause insufficient oxygen supply to the heart in cardiomyopathy PMID: 16204254
- These results suggest that the cryptic alpha4 LG4-5 fragment derived from the laminin alpha4 chain inhibits de novo adipogenesis by modulating the effect of FGF-2 through syndecans. PMID: 18067585
- These results show that laminins alpha4, alpha5, and beta2 play an autocrine role in coordinating post- with presynaptic maturation. PMID: 18794334
- LM alpha4 and beta2 have roles in in vitro migration and in vivo tumorigenicity of prostate cancer cells PMID: 19048114
- Laminin alpha4 is needed for the stability of newly formed blood vessels and may play a role in angiogenesis. PMID: 11809810

亞細(xì)胞定位:Secreted, extracellular space, extracellular matrix, basement membrane. Note=Major component.
-
組織特異性:Strongly expressed in peripheral nerves, cardiac muscle, fat, dermis, lung stroma, aortic endothelium, endocardium and endothelium of blood vessels in skin and brain.
